The Importance of Operator’s Manual

An Operator’s Manual is an essential instructional document designed to provide detailed guidance for anyone responsible for the daily operation and care of your machine. This manual serves as the primary resource for understanding the specific capabilities, controls, and technical requirements of your equipment.

The manual begins with a comprehensive overview of the, including vital safety warnings and precautions to ensure the protection of both the operator and the machinery. It provides clear, step-by-step instructions for the initial setup, routine operation, and ongoing maintenance. To ensure clarity, the guide features detailed diagrams and high-quality illustrations that simplify complex components and mechanical workflows.

Beyond basic usage, this PDF Operator’s Manual includes expert troubleshooting tips. By providing solutions for common operational issues, the manual helps users minimize downtime, prevent costly repairs, and maximize the lifespan of their equipment.
